Ltailed Criminal: Tree Gnawed by a Beaver Falls on a Parked Car

La Dépêche
WhatsApp

A highly unusual and amusing incident occurred in Herrlisheim, located in the Bas-Rhin region of northeastern France. On Tuesday, 7 July, a vehicle owner was shocked to discover that their car had been severely damaged. A fallen tree trunk had crashed onto the vehicle, causing significant material damage. An investigation launched after the incident revealed that the cause of the tree's fall was not a natural disaster or severe weather, but an animal. Authorities determined that the tree was felled from its roots, a result of a beaver's teeth. This unexpected situation turned the small town into a fun topic of discussion.

Experts conducting the investigations confirmed through the teeth marks on the tree trunk that the culprit was a beaver. However, a tree gnawed by a beaver falling exactly onto a parked car is seen as an extremely low probability. Considering that the incident is believed to have occurred the night before, it is understood that the beaver worked in the dark and miscalculated the tree's falling direction. The French media covered the situation with a humorous tone, describing the culprit as a "flat-tailed criminal."

For the local residents of Herrlisheim, this situation highlighted the powerful and sometimes unpredictable aspects of nature. In recent years, beavers have been placed under protection in many regions of France, and their increasing numbers have also had significant environmental impacts. These creatures are highly capable of altering waterways and vegetation in the areas they inhabit. However, as in this incident, their activities can have unintended consequences on human life and property. The unfortunate event experienced by the vehicle owner reminded the local population of the risks of living in close proximity to nature.

On the morning of 7 July, when the incident occurred, although local residents did not hear a loud noise, the scene created by the fallen tree was quite striking. The car's windows were shattered, and the roof was crushed under the weight of the tree. Police teams inspected the scene, filed a report, and began evaluating how the situation would be handled in terms of insurance processes.
